7. What barriers has your business advisory council encountered in implementing these quality practices?
Finding time to meet and implement new programming in a way that accommodates everyone’s schedules and
already full workloads is a challenge. Also, the group would always benefit from having more time together, yet
competing priorities of professional work unrelated to the business advisory council are barriers.
Some other barriers include:
staff turnover - when new individuals step into positions they may lack the background knowledge and historical
knowledge of programming, goals, and objectives
immediate concerns taking precedence over long-term planning
limited budget - this restricts the council’s ability to function most effectively and serving the maximum capacity of
students/schools
a. How has it overcome these barriers or what needs to occur to overcome these barriers?
To address these barriers the business advisory council has increased from 4 meetings a year to 5 as well as
developed committees within the council to work on plan goals, projects, initiatives outside of regular meetings.
In addition, the council has developed clearer objectives, stronger plans, and more concrete goals.
The establishment of subcommittees also helps to see projects through to their finality and empower the skills and
expertise of members.
